Common Blackjack Variants and Their RTP

While the magnetic core rules of blackjack remain consistent, numerous variants have emerged to offer players diverse experiences. In UK casinos, common variants include Classic Blackjack, European Blackjack, and Pontoon, each with subtle formula differences that affect the return to player (RTP) and house edge. Classic Blackjack typically offers an RTP of around 99.5% when played with basic strategy, making it ane of the most player-friendly casino games. European Blackjack, where the dealer only receives one card initially, slightly increases the house border to about 0.5%. Pontoon, a British people variant, uses different terminology and rules, such as ‘twist’ for hit and ‘stick’ for stand, and often has a higher house edge due to the dealer winning ties. Other popular variants include Blackjack Switch and Spanish 21, which innovate twists like swapping cards or removing tens, altering the RTP. Players should ever check the specific rules of a variant to understand its RTP and put up edge before playing.

Basic Strategy and Reducing the House Edge

To maximise your chances of winning at blackjack, employing basic strategy is essential. Basic strategy is a mathematically derived set of decisions that tells you the optimal move (hit, stand, double down, split, or give up) for every possible hand combination against the dealer’s upcard. By following basic strategy, you can reduce the domiciliate edge to as minimal as 0.5% in standard blackjack games. For example, when holding a hand of 12 to 16 and the dealer shows a 2 to 6, you should stand, as the dealer is likely to bust. Conversely, if the dealer shows a 7 or higher, you should hit until you reach leastways 17. Doubling down is advantageous when you hold a total of 10 or 11 and the dealer has a weak upcard. Splitting pairs is recommended for aces and eights but not for tens or fives. Many UK casinos provide basic strategy charts, and practising online can help ingrain these decisions. Remember that basic strategy does not assure wins but optimises your play over the long term.

Understanding the House Edge in Blackjack

At the core of every casino title lies the house edge, and blackjack is no exception. This mathematical advantage ensures that the casino retains a profit over the long term, but what sets blackjack aside is how much players can influence it through their decisions. The house edge in blackjack typically ranges from 0.5% to 2%, depending on the specific rules of the table. For instance, a game that uses a single adorn and pays 3:2 for a natural blackjack offers a much lower house edge than one using eight decks and paying 6:5. The object lens for any player should be to minimise this edge by adopting optimal play. In the UK, most online and land-based casinos offer blackjack variants with rules that are clearly stated. A game that allows doubling down feather on any two cards and permits resplitting aces in general favours the player more than one with stricter conditions. Understanding these nuances is the first step towards making informed choices at the tables.

Basic Strategy: Your Roadmap to Optimal Play

Basic strategy is a mathematically derived set of decisions that tells you the best action to have based on your deal and the dealer’s upcard. It eliminates guesswork and reduces the house edge to its theoretical minimum. For example, if you hold a hand of 16 against a dealer’s 10, introductory strategy dictates that you should hit, regular though it feels risky. This is because standing gives you a get down chance of winning in the long run. Memorising a basic strategy chart is essential for any serious blackjack player. Many UK players find it helpful to print a chart for the specific rules they are playing, as slight variations can alter the recommended play. While basic strategy does not guarantee a win on any single hand, it ensures you are making the statistically optimal select over thousands of hands. In online blackjack, you can often keep a strategy chart open on your device, making it easier to follow than in a live casino setting. However, the discipline to stick with it, even during losing streaks, is what separates casual players from those who maximise their chances.

Key Blackjack Variants Available in the UK

British players have get to to a wide array of blackjack variants, to each one with its have set of rules and house edge. Classic blackjack, often called ‘European Blackjack’, uses two decks and does not allow the dealer to peek for blackjack. This variant has a house edge of around 0.6% when played with basic strategy. Another popular version is ‘Pontoon’, which is similar to blackjack but uses different terminology and pays 2:1 for a pontoon (the tantamount of a natural blackjack). ‘Spanish 21’ removes all the 10s from the deck, which raises the house sharpness, but compensates with generous bonus payouts for certain hands. For players looking for a faster step, ‘Blackjack Switch’ allows you to swap the top two cards between two hands, giving you more flexibility but also increasing the house edge to around 0.6% under liberal rules. Finally, ‘Double Exposure Blackjack’ shows both dealer cards, which seems advantageous, but the casino offsets this by paying only even money on blackjacks and pushing on dealer 22s, resulting in a higher house edge. Understanding these differences helps you choose the game that best suits your style and bankroll.

Live Blackjack vs. Online RNG Blackjack

The rise of studio title blackjack has transformed the online casino experience in the UK. Live blackjack streams a real dealer from a studio or land-based casino, using physical cards and equipment. This format appeals to players who miss the social interaction and tactile feel of a brick-and-mortar casino. The domiciliate edge in live blackjack is typically similar to that of its land-based counterpart, but players must be mindful of the slower tread and possible for fewer hands per hour. On the other hand, online RNG (random number generator) blackjack offers speed and convenience. You can play hundreds of hands per hour, which is useful for players using advanced strategies like card counting (though rarely effective in digital formats due to automatic shuffling). RNG games often have got lower minimum bets, making them accessible to casual players. However, the lack of human interaction and the reliance on software can be a drawback for some. Both formats require the same basic strategy knowledge, but the choice ultimately comes down to personal preference.

What is the put up edge in blackjack?

The house edge in blackjack varies depending on the rules and your skill unwavering, but with canonical strategy it typically ranges from 0.5% to 1%.

What is basic strategy and why is it important?

Basic strategy is a mathematically optimal set of decisions for every possible hand combination, minimising the put up edge and giving you the best chance to win.

What is the difference between European and American blackjack?

European blackjack uses two decks and the dealer stands on soft 17, while American blackjack often uses sestet to ogdoad decks and the dealer hits on soft 17.

How does live blackjack work online?

Live blackjack streams a real-money dealer from a studio or casino floor to your gimmick, allowing you to place bets and interact via chat in real time.

What is the RTP in blackjack?

Blackjack typically offers a high RTP of around 99.5% when using basic strategy, but this can vary based on specific rules and deck counts.
